Abstract

The invention discloses a kind of computational methods of litter rainfall interception amount, this method is determined by experiment the coefficient of parameter needed for calculation formula after calculation formula of advancing a theory, and finally draws a kind of computational methods of reasonable.This method is related to and rainfall interception amount relevant parameter, including vegetation coverage, ground biomass, rainfall duration, the thickness of raininess and litter.By making the soil box device of simulation litter environment, control experiment is set, determines the coefficient of parameter in calculation formula.The calculation formula is verified finally by experimental data, improves the accuracy of formula.This method has higher reasonability and accuracy, meanwhile, by establishing the relation of earth's surface litter and rainfall, regulating power of the litter to rainfall is identified, so that the research for the hydrology mechanism of litter provides scientific basis.

Embodiment
In the following detailed description, some exemplary embodiments of the invention are illustrated simply by the mode of illustration And description.As the skilled person will recognize, described embodiment can be changed in a variety of ways, All without departing from the spirit or scope of the present invention.Therefore, scheme and describe to be considered as inherently illustrative, and It is not limiting.
Fig. 1 is the flow diagram according to a kind of computational methods of litter rainfall interception amount of the present invention.
As shown in Figure 1, a kind of computational methods of litter rainfall interception amount, including step:
(1) rainfall interception amount calculation formula is proposed:I=kVBa·Rb·TcH,
I is rainfall interception amount, and V is vegetation coverage, and B is ground biomass, R is raininess;T is rainfall duration, and H is deadwood The thickness of mulch cover mulch-covering;
(2) experimental provision for being used for simulating litter rainfall interception environment is made;
(3) operation control experiment;
(4) the parameter coefficient in rainfall interception amount calculation formula is determined by experimental data.
Preferably, the computational methods of the litter rainfall interception amount further comprise:
(5) accuracy of rainfall interception amount calculation formula is verified by experimental data.
Fig. 2 schematically shows the experiment for the computational methods for being used for realization a kind of litter rainfall interception amount of the present invention One example of the structure of device.
As shown in Fig. 2, include what is be made of stainless steel for the experimental provision for simulating litter rainfall interception environment Slot type receptacles 1 and rainfall simulator (not shown).Litter 11, latex are set gradually in slot type receptacles 1 from top to bottom Water barrier 12, fine sand layer 13 and soil horizon 14, water outlet 15 are arranged at the side of the slot type receptacles 1 in the latex water barrier At the position of 12 confluences.
Above-mentioned experimental provision according to the present invention is collected the rainfall after retention simultaneously from water outlet using latex water barrier 12 Weigh.Fine sand layer 13 is to allow latex water barrier to form certain gradient, facilitates the collection of rainwater.Water outlet 14 is arranged on breast The position of glue water barrier confluence, further easy to the collection of rainwater.Rainfall simulator (not shown) can adjust rainfall intensity, Rainfall duration etc..
In a preferred embodiment, it is described to control that tests to control variable as the rain in the rainfall interception amount calculation formula By force, rainfall duration and ground biomass.It is highly preferred that each control variable sets four groups of experiments.Alternately, each control becomes Amount can set more than four groups experiments.
Computational methods according to the present invention use the method that calculation formula is combined with experimental verification, suitable for rainfall Middle rainfall is more than the situation of interception.
